Building a Safety Protocol
Risk Assessment Techniques
When drafting a robust safety protocol, it’s essential to conduct thorough risk assessments. Begin by evaluating the specific hazards present on a construction site. This may include machinery checks or examining the state of scaffolding. Incident Reporting Procedures
A clear incident reporting system is fundamental. Encourage immediate documentation of any discrepancies or accidents, no matter how minor they may seem. This practice not only aids in legal proceedings but also in understanding recurring issues to address them proactively.
